Propriedades de recursos de serviçoBase

As propriedades comuns dos recursos de serviço.

Propriedades

Nome Type Obrigatório
posicionamentoRestrições string Não
correlaçãoEsquema matriz de ServiceCorrelationDescription Não
serviceLoadMetrics conjunto de ServiceLoadMetricDescription Não
servicePolíticas de colocação conjunto de ServicePlacementPolicyDescrição Não
padrãoMoveCost string (enum) Não

posicionamentoRestrições

Tipo: string
Necessário: Não

As restrições de posicionamento como uma cadeia de caracteres. As restrições de posicionamento são expressões boolianas nas propriedades de nó, e permitem restringir um serviço a nós específicos com base nos requisitos do serviço. Por exemplo, para colocar um serviço em nomes onde o NodeType é azul, especifique o seguinte: "NodeColor == azul)".


correlaçãoEsquema

Tipo: matriz de ServiceCorrelationDescription
Necessário: Não

Uma lista que descreve a correlação do serviço com outros serviços.


serviceLoadMetrics

Tipo: matriz de ServiceLoadMetricDescription
Necessário: Não

As métricas de carga de serviço são dadas como uma matriz de objetos ServiceLoadMetricDescription.


servicePolíticas de colocação

Tipo: matriz de ServicePlacementPolicyDescrição
Necessário: Não

Uma lista que descreve a correlação do serviço com outros serviços.


padrãoMoveCost

Tipo: string (enum)
Necessário: Não

Especifica o custo da mudança para o serviço.

Os valores possíveis são:

  • Zero - Custo zero de movimento. Este valor é zero.
  • Baixa - Especifica o custo de movimentação do serviço como Baixo. O valor é 1.
  • Médio - Especifica o custo de movimentação do serviço como Médio. O valor é 2.
  • Alto - Especifica o custo de movimentação do serviço como Alto. O valor é 3.